Here are couple of things going on in Destin right now. World of Beer will be opening at the Commons on January 19th. This has been a long time coming but they are almost ready to get the taps flowing.

One of the oldest restaurants in Destin recently closed. Sakura’s suddenly shut down. From what I heard they actually removed their equipment in the middle of the night and didn’t even tell their employee’s they were closing. They found out when they showed up for work the next day. That’s pretty rotten.
